We are a post-production studio located in New York City. We are looking for freelancing closed captioner / transcribers.
GENERAL CRITERIA: Proofreading/editing experience necessary. Broadcast captioning experience a must. Skills should include good judgment, problem solving ability, and an engaged and creative attitude.
SPECIFIC D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ES:
Responsibilities of this position include but are not limited to:
Generating high-quality broadcast caption/subtitle files in a timely manner, either from scratch or working with a transcript or script, using Softel Swift nonlinear captioning software and/or MacCaption.
Transcribe audio accurately at 50 words per minute or faster
Research and confirm spellings of specialized terminology and proper names using Internet and/or phone, and document research
Review captioned/Subtitled programs (your own and others’) for accuracy, synchronization of captions/subtitles with audio, completeness, and screen placement.
Flag profanity present in audio Troubleshoot problems with and fix errors in caption and subtitle files
Maintain appropriate efficiency and quality scores
